AI for Construction Drawings Transforming Modern Design and Planning

Smarter Construction Drawing Creation

AI for construction drawings is changing how architects engineers and contractors approach the design and planning stages of building projects. Traditional drawing processes can require significant time for creating layouts reviewing measurements and making repeated revisions. Artificial intelligence can assist with these tasks by analyzing project requirements and helping professionals generate accurate drawing concepts more efficiently. AI-powered tools can support floor plans structural layouts and other technical documentation while reducing repetitive manual work. This allows construction teams to spend more time on important design decisions and project coordination. As technology continues to develop AI is becoming a useful addition to modern construction workflows.

Improving Accuracy and Reducing Design Errors

Accuracy is one of the most important factors in construction because even a small AI for construction drawings drawing mistake can create delays additional costs or complicated revisions. AI tools can analyze construction drawings and identify inconsistencies that may be difficult to notice during manual reviews. They can compare dimensions layouts and project requirements to highlight possible issues before construction begins. AI can also help maintain consistency across different versions of a drawing as changes are introduced throughout a project. By providing automated checks professionals can improve drawing quality and reduce the possibility of costly errors. This creates a more reliable foundation for planning and execution.

Faster Revisions and Project Collaboration

Construction projects frequently require changes because of client preferences site conditions material availability or updated regulations. Making these changes manually across multiple drawings can be time-consuming. AI for construction drawings can help accelerate the revision process by supporting automated updates and identifying areas affected by design modifications. When integrated with digital construction platforms AI can also make it easier for architects engineers contractors and clients to work with updated information. Better coordination helps teams understand design changes and reduces confusion between different project participants. Faster revisions can ultimately contribute to smoother project schedules and more efficient communication.

Supporting Cost Effective Construction Planning

AI can also contribute to better cost and resource planning by connecting drawing information with project data. Construction professionals may use intelligent systems to evaluate design alternatives and understand how different layouts could influence materials labor and overall project requirements. Early analysis can help identify inefficient designs and provide opportunities for improvement before work begins on site. This approach supports more informed decision-making and can help companies control unnecessary expenses. Although AI does not replace professional expertise it can provide useful insights that allow experienced construction teams to make faster and more informed choices.

The Future of AI in Construction Design

The future of construction design is likely to involve greater cooperation between human professionals and artificial intelligence. AI can handle repetitive analysis drawing assistance and design checks while architects engineers and construction specialists remain responsible for creativity judgment safety and final approvals. As AI technology becomes more advanced its ability to understand complex construction requirements will continue to improve. Companies that adopt these tools responsibly can benefit from faster workflows better coordination and improved drawing accuracy. AI for construction drawings therefore represents an important development in the construction industry and offers new opportunities for creating efficient reliable and digitally connected building projects.
